I worked very closely with the nurses in my previous company, all of our roles were work from home with the exception of maybe 3 or so all day meetings a year (if too far from company/unable to travel, they would also join those virtually for the nursing portion of the meeting).

They're not always easy to find, but they're out there! And many of them are just fine with ADN, taking experience into consideration. Positions as nurse coordinators or nurse case managers, also assisting with PAs and appeals all in pharmacy or insurance as Utilization Management nurses.

UBC, Eversana Pharmacy, Acaria Pharmacy, Mercalis, and UHG all come to mind as hiring nurses for any of the above positions as work from home option.
